We collected data from 11 news outlets on TikTok, Instagram and YouTube Shorts:
6 Print , 3 Private broadcaster , 1 Digital , 1 Public broadcaster .
Overall, these outlets published 1267 posts.
The median outlet published 2.3 TikToks, 0.2 Instagram reels, and 0.7 YouTube shorts per day.
